.new-page{background-color:#faf9f8;flex-direction:column;align-items:center;gap:2.5rem;min-height:100vh;padding:60px 10px 80px;font-family:Poppins,sans-serif;display:flex}.page-title{color:#111;text-align:center;text-transform:uppercase;letter-spacing:1.5px;border-bottom:3px solid #c29a76;margin-bottom:30px;padding-bottom:10px;font-family:Playfair Display,serif;font-size:2.2rem;font-weight:700;display:inline-block}.loading-space{flex-direction:column;justify-content:center;align-items:center;height:50vh;display:flex}.spinner{border:4px solid #e5d6c7;border-top-color:#c29a76;border-radius:50%;width:50px;height:50px;margin-bottom:12px;animation:1s linear infinite spin}@keyframes spin{to{transform:rotate(360deg)}}.new-articles-grid{grid-template-columns:repeat(auto-fit,minmax(260px,1fr));gap:30px;width:100%;max-width:1200px;display:grid}.article-card{cursor:pointer;background:#fff;border-radius:18px;flex-direction:column;transition:all .4s;display:flex;overflow:hidden;box-shadow:0 3px 12px #00000014}.article-card:hover{transform:translateY(-6px);box-shadow:0 10px 22px #732c5a2e}.image-container{background:#f7e3e0;justify-content:center;align-items:center;width:100%;height:260px;display:flex;overflow:hidden}.article-image{object-fit:contain;width:200px;height:200px;transition:transform .4s}.article-card:hover .article-image{transform:scale(1.05)}.article-info{text-align:center;padding:20px}.article-info h3{color:#111;margin-bottom:8px;font-family:Playfair Display,serif;font-size:1.1rem;font-weight:600}.price{color:#c29a76;justify-content:center;align-items:center;gap:6px;font-size:1rem;font-weight:700;display:flex}.price .icon{width:18px;height:18px}.stock{margin-top:6px;font-size:.9rem;font-weight:500}.stock.in{color:#009e60}.stock.out{color:#b22222}.desc{color:#555;min-height:50px;margin-top:10px;font-size:.9rem;line-height:1.5}.button-group{justify-content:center;gap:14px;margin-top:16px;display:flex}.cart-btn,.buy-btn{cursor:pointer;border:none;border-radius:8px;align-items:center;gap:8px;padding:10px 20px;font-size:.9rem;font-weight:600;transition:all .3s;display:flex}.cart-btn{color:#fff;background-color:#000}.cart-btn:hover{color:#000;background-color:#fff;box-shadow:0 4px 10px #732c5a40}.buy-btn{color:#fff;background:linear-gradient(135deg,#c29a76,#ffb347)}.buy-btn:hover{background:linear-gradient(135deg,#ffb347,#c29a76);transform:scale(1.05)}.btn-icon{width:16px;height:16px}@media (max-width:768px){.page-title{font-size:1.6rem}.subcategory-pill{font-size:.85rem}.new-articles-grid{grid-template-columns:repeat(auto-fit,minmax(120px,1fr));gap:20px;display:grid}.article-card{cursor:pointer;background:#fff;border-radius:18px;flex-direction:column;justify-content:center;align-items:center;width:180px;padding:2px;transition:all .4s;display:flex;box-shadow:0 3px 12px #00000014}.image-container{background:#f7e3e0;justify-content:center;align-items:center;display:flex;overflow:hidden}.article-image{object-fit:contain;width:200px;height:200px;transition:transform .4s}.new-page{padding:60px 5px 80px}.article-card:hover .article-image{transform:scale(1.05)}.cart-btn,.buy-btn{border-radius:8px;align-items:center;gap:4px;padding:5px;font-size:.7rem;font-weight:300;display:flex}}
